How Martin Used Our Products
This is my RS6+ which I acquired in April this year - the previous owner kept the car mechanically very sound but apart from the odd polish the paintwork had not really been touched since new.
After the car was initially washed with Meguiars and towel dried the paintwork was then treated with Maguiars paint cleaner followed by over 20 hours elbow grease with the Bilt Hamber Auto Clay which lifted no end of embedded dirt, marks and other debris.
The car was then foam soaked, agitated where necessary, rinsed and micro fibre towel dried. The three stage Werkstat Acrylic treatment was applied (with three applications of the Acrylic sealer - 30 minutes drying time between each)followed by the Poorboys White Diamond and finally the Meguiars Ultimate liquid wax - leaving it 20 minutes to dry before final polishing.
All the glass also had the Auto Clay treatment and was finished with Autoglym glass polish - then the the black optics also got the clay treatment prior to application of the Mothers Back to Black.
Next job was to get the wheels off and vigorous use of the 3M Wheel & Tyre Cleaner followed by a repeat of the Meguiars paint cleaner/Auto Clay treatment followed by the SmartWax Rim Wax with the tyres finished off with Meguiars Endurance High Gloss Gel.
Finally after about 36 hours of work in total the exterior looked as shown in the photographs - and my polishing shoulder was in need of a rest - next time I will invest in a polishing machine!
